What to Expect From a initial psychiatric assessment Assesment

i-want-great-care-logo.pngA psychiatric assesment is the primary step in getting help for a mental health condition. It involves gathering a range of information about the individual's symptoms, feelings, and behaviors. This details is used to produce a medical diagnosis and establish a treatment plan.

The doctor will likewise review the individual's family medical history, as some mental illness are genetic. Blood and urine tests might be ordered to dismiss a physical cause for the person's signs.
History taking

Psychiatric mental Health assessment examinations, or psych evals, are essential for individuals who have or believe they may have mental health issue. The examinations are carried out by certified psychological health specialists who can aid with diagnosis and treatment. However, psychiatric evaluations can be daunting for clients and their households. This is due to the fact that individuals are often unsure what to anticipate. The psych eval will usually consist of an in-depth history taking, health examination, and mental tests. It is essential to know what to expect in order to make the procedure less stressful.

The history participating of a psychiatric assessment is a medical interview with the patient to identify if they have a mental disorder and what the symptoms are. The psychiatrist needs to establish relationship, acquire the patient's trust, and produce a safe environment for open communication. This will permit the psychiatrist to gather details about the patient's providing symptoms and past history, consisting of family history, medical and psychiatric treatments, way of life, and current medications. The history likewise includes the patient's personal and social history.

While the history is a vital part of the psychiatric evaluation, it can be challenging to get this info. The patient is often reluctant to expose personal details and can be protective about the nature of the questions. The clinician must be prepared to handle this resistance. It is also crucial to understand that a complete history will use up much of the preliminary consultation time. This is why a template can be beneficial. Medical books provide design templates that help clinicians to systematically review the history.

It is necessary to consist of questions about the patient's present level of operating and how much does a psychiatric assessment cost they feel about their life and work. It is likewise important to ask about the patient's academic and employment history. In addition, it is necessary to discover out whether the patient has any children and what their ages are.

Psychiatrists must consistently assess the physical health of their clients, especially when they report new symptoms or concerns. This ought to be done despite whether the patient is referred to a psychiatric service by their GP or if they participate in an emergency department center. This will help to minimize the high incidence of psychiatric and non-psychiatric health problems in these groups.
Health examination

Health examination is a fundamental part of psychiatric assessment. It can reveal a variety of ideas about the patient's psychological state, consisting of how they connect with others and their sensations. It likewise provides the doctor a concept of what may be causing their symptoms. For example, it can reveal if they are experiencing depression or stress and anxiety, which might be a sign of a psychological condition. It can also expose if they have any physical problems, such as cardiovascular disease or gastrointestinal concerns.

The health examination can be done in a range of ways. The evaluator will typically inquire about the patient's present signs and how they affect their life. They might likewise ask about the patient's family history and other health conditions. In addition, they may ask about the patient's thoughts and sensations. The critic will then use this info to make a medical diagnosis.

During the interview, the psychiatrist will likewise analyze the patient's non-verbal hints and their ability to control feelings. They will look at the person's facial expressions, posture, and disposition to see if they are calm or tense. They will likewise observe the person's gait and motor activity. They will keep in mind whether they are moving gradually or jerking their legs.

A thorough health examination is vital for psychiatric assessment, specifically considering that lots of clients have actually comorbid medical conditions and psychiatric health problems. Some people even die from a combination of psychiatric and basic medical conditions. To avoid this, the Royal College of Psychiatrists advises that every new psychiatric admission have a physical examination within 24 hours of their admission.

Psychiatrists ought to perform this evaluation in a manner that is comparable to how they would conduct a basic medical exam. This consists of observing the individual's body language, remembering of their clothing, and paying attention to their breathing. They need to likewise take into consideration the patient's cultural background, as this might impact the person's psychological expressions and interactions with others. Additionally, they should pay attention to the patient's grooming and health. If the patient is neglected or unwashed, this can indicate depression and other disorders.
Psychological status assessment

The mental status examination is an important part of psychiatric assessment in an outpatient or psychiatric hospital setting. It consists of an evaluation of the patient's appearance and general behavior, his level of alertness, motor activity and speech, state of mind and affect, believed process, perception, and insight and judgment. It can also assess the extent to which a patient's cognitive ability has been impacted by his disease, including constructional abilities, memory, and abstract reasoning.

The test starts with an observation of the patient's general look and behavior. The inspector must note the presence of any abnormal movements or postures, psychomotor retardation or agitation, and tremor, both at rest and during motion. The mental status examination should also include a comprehensive history of the presenting problem and any other considerable events in the patient's life that might have led him to seek treatment.

In addition to a total impression of the patient's mood and psychological state, the inspector should figure out whether the patient is able to focus and respond to concerns. If the patient is unable to comply, it is normally not worth attempting a more comprehensive examination.

A fundamental part of the mental status examination is evaluating the patient's attitude towards his disease. The inspector needs to try to find signs of denial or rejection, passivity, pessimism, dependence on others, and overdramatization. He should also ask the patient to explain his ideas and understandings and if there are any uncommon beliefs or hallucinations.

An extensive psychological status examination needs a lot of time and perseverance. Patients who are depressed or nervous will often take longer to finish the interview. It is therefore necessary for the inspector to permit enough time for each patient and not to rush. The inspector should never ever feel obliged to perform the examination against a patient's will, except in emergency scenarios where the patient is at risk of damaging himself or others.

Standardized surveys can supplement the psychological status evaluation, but they can not change it. These surveys can be helpful in recognizing symptoms of depression and stress and anxiety. They can likewise be useful in screening clients for specific disorders. They can also help physicians compare the outcomes of a psychological status evaluation to those of other clients.
Mental tests

Mental tests are an essential part of the psychiatric assessment procedure. They determine various elements of a person's psychological well-being, such as intelligence, personality type, and coping abilities. Generally, these tests are empirically supported and standardized so that results can be compared across individuals. Nevertheless, analysis of test data needs clinical judgment, and the results need to be considered within a particular context. For instance, a patient's IQ score should be analyzed in the context of his or her age and overall level of working.

During the mental testing part of the assessment, you will be asked concerns about your symptoms and history with mental health problems. Your supplier will likewise ask about your family's history and any traumatic experiences you have actually suffered. The therapist will then utilize this details to make a precise medical diagnosis and advise treatment choices that are best for you.

The psychiatric examination can be carried out in many methods, consisting of by telephone or video conference. It can also be done in a health center, a center, or perhaps at home. If you are experiencing severe psychiatric symptoms and believe you might remain in threat of hurting yourself or others, you can ask for an emergency psychiatric evaluation. This will enable the therapist to screen you for serious disorders and assist prevent suicide or other severe repercussions.

After completing the psychological part of the psychiatric psychiatry-uk adhd self assessment, you will get a comprehensive report that includes your outcomes. These reports are generally based on empirically supported and standardized tests that measure various elements of a person's psychological performance. For example, an IQ test determines a person's psychological abilities while a character inventory assesses characteristic. These tests are standardized so that the scores of a person can be compared to ball games of other individuals to identify his/her level of mental functioning.

human-givens-institute-logo.pngThe majority of these tests have been thoroughly researched, so they are fairly reliable. Nevertheless, the outcomes are not always totally accurate. Most tests have some level of mistake, and the therapist will consider this when interpreting the outcomes. In addition, the therapist will compare the outcomes of these tests to previous psychiatric evaluations and treatments. This will assist identify if the current treatment is efficient.
